### Runbook: Tumblevale Laundry-Locker Access Flow

When a resident reports a locker that won't release, first confirm the kiosk heartbeat is current, then check that the access service in the Tumblevale cluster accepted their reservation token. Most failures come from a stale reservation cache rather than hardware. Before escalating to facilities, verify the access service is running with the expected settings, shown below.

config for bajeg-kadug:
holix:
  log_level: warn
  metrics_host: metrics.holix.tolvaqsys.internal
  pool_size: 8

Quick heads-up on Pinwheel UI versioning: we cut a minor release every sprint, and anything touching component props needs a changeset file in the PR. No changeset, no merge — the bot will nag you. Majors are rare and go through the design council first. The full policy, with examples of what counts as breaking, lives on the internal page below.

wiki page, bahip-yahip: https://grafana.qirvanlabs.corp/browse/display/projects/cc3a1b9dbfc9

FAQ: Why does spreadsheet export spike memory in Tallygrove?

The exporter in Tallygrove builds the full workbook in memory before streaming, so reviews should flag any change that widens row batching beyond 5,000. Reviewers approving the streaming-writer patch should confirm the Ridgefold soak test stays under 1.2 GB. If the export sandbox locks during verification, its console asks for re-authentication; the recovery passphrase you need is listed just below.

strongbox words: sorius-joreth-casath-eliiel